The single infusion mash tun is the most traditional and widely used system, known for its simplicity and effectiveness. This method involves heating the mash to a specific temperature, holding it for a set time, and then draining the sweet wort. Single infusion mash tuns are generally constructed from stainless steel, with a variety of heating methods including steam jackets, electric coils, or even direct flame.
For brewers seeking more control and versatility, multi-step infusion mash tuns offer a more nuanced approach. This technology allows brewers to create multiple temperature steps during the mash, achieving a more complex flavor profile. The process involves heating the mash gradually through different temperature stages, each designed to activate specific enzymes for optimal sugar conversion.
While less common in modern craft breweries, the decoction mash technique remains a valuable tool for those seeking a distinctive, traditional flavor. In this method, a portion of the mash is boiled off separately before returning to the main mash, increasing the overall temperature and activating enzymes. Decoction mashing is a labor-intensive process, but it can produce beers with richer malt flavor and complexity.
Beyond the basic mash tun design, brewers also have to consider factors like insulation, agitation, and automation. Proper insulation is crucial to maintain consistent temperatures throughout the mash, while agitation ensures even distribution of heat and enzymes. Automation features can simplify the mashing process and improve accuracy and repeatability.
